MNDACS (Mesh Networked Data Acquisition and Control System) is a Java, network based control system. The project approach is to build a mesh system to tolerate control unit breakdowns with load balancing between units.
The Java Astrodynamics Toolkit is a library of components to help users create their own application programs to solve problems in astrodynamics, mission design, spacecraft navigation, guidance and control using Java or Matlab.
ViSBARD (Visual System for Browsing, Analysis, and Retrieval of Data) is an interactive visualization and analysis tool for space physics data. It provides an integrated 3-D/2-D environment to analyze measurements across many spacecraft and MHD models.
